French revolution, revolutionary movement that shook france between 1787 and 1799 and reached its first climax there in 1789hence the conventional term revolution of 1789, denoting the end of the ancien regime in france and serving also to distinguish that event from the later french revolutions of 1830 and 1848. Mirabeau was a supporter of a constitutional monarchy and tried to reconcile the reactionary court of louis xvi with the increasingly radical forces of the revolution of 1789 and 1790. The french revolution, from 1789 to 1799, was a major transformation of the social and political system of france, from absolute monarchy to a republic based on principles of citizenship and inalienable rights.
